Interior Wall Painting in Wilmington, NC
Interior wall painting services encompass the application of high-quality paint to the interior surfaces of a home, including living rooms, bedrooms, hallways, and other interior spaces. These projects typically involve preparing walls by cleaning, patching imperfections, and taping off areas to ensure a clean, professional finish. Homeowners often seek interior wall painting to update the look of a room, refresh faded or stained walls, or change color schemes to better match their decor. It is important for property owners to consider factors such as paint type, color selection, and surface preparation to achieve the desired results.
Before requesting interior wall painting services, property owners should assess the scope of the project, including the number of rooms and the condition of existing walls. Understanding whether walls require repairs or priming can help determine the necessary preparation work. Additionally, choosing the right paint finish-such as matte, eggshell, or satin-can influence the appearance and durability of the finished walls. Clear communication about color preferences, surface conditions, and any specific requirements will support a smooth and satisfactory painting process.

Interior Wall Painting Questions
What types of interior walls can be painted? Interior wall painting can be applied to drywall, plaster, brick, and other surfaces within residential and commercial spaces.
Are there options for different paint finishes? Yes, finishes such as matte, eggshell, satin, semi-gloss, and gloss are available to suit various rooms and preferences.
How should surfaces be prepared before painting? Surfaces should be cleaned, repaired for any damage, and primed if necessary to ensure a smooth, long-lasting finish.
What colors are commonly used for interior wall painting? Neutral tones like whites, beiges, and grays are popular, along with bold or accent colors depending on the desired style.
